Output 328b2492176b0c94299e7d40549c1dd93ec86c1e74b905e4abcbf3883c52fef9:31

value
59203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76395ae5efe03a6de8a07ac6b41eb400880127e OP_EQUAL
address
3KsHgz1SZCHokb49qrKU13dcjxTJqXCHaw
transaction
328b2492176b0c94299e7d40549c1dd93ec86c1e74b905e4abcbf3883c52fef9
spent
true